Senegal Football Federation Criticizes Morocco’s Verdict on Fans

Eighteen Senegal fans were detained following the AFCON final in Morocco on January 18 and were sentenced on Thursday.

The Senegalese Football Federation criticized the sentencing of 18 fans to prison terms of 3 to 12 months for hooliganism during the AFCON final, calling it “incomprehensibly harsh.” The fans had been in pre-trial detention since the final, where they attempted a pitch invasion and threw objects onto the field. The sentences sparked outrage, with claims of disproportionate treatment compared to incidents in other stadiums worldwide. Defense attorney Patrick Kabou described the verdict as “incomprehensible,” asserting the fans were victims.
